I had a similar problem a while back and submitted a bug for
initrd-tools including a patch which fixed it for me. The bug is still
open but it's a one line change to a shell script and can be applied
easily. As a result, initrd will only load those drivers at boot time
which are absolutely required to access the boot disks, nothing else.
It's bug #347720, the patch is attached to the bug report.
